About Munyax Eco
Munyax Eco is a Rwanda-based solar
energy company that has reportedly delivered more than 10MWh of clean energy
impact since 2013.
The company serves:
- Homes
- Businesses
- Hotels
- Schools
- NGOs
- Hospitals
- Institutions
- Real estate projects
Its portfolio includes:
- Solar photovoltaic (PV) systems
- Solar water heaters
- Cold rooms
- Off-grid energy solutions
The company has worked with
organizations and institutions including:
- UNDP
- IOM
- Hotels
- Embassies
- Educational institutions
This signals strong credibility
within Rwanda’s commercial and institutional energy market.

Understanding the Role in Detail
This is not an entry-level sales
role.
The company is specifically
searching for someone who can independently manage institutional sales
pipelines and generate measurable revenue.
The selected candidate will:
- Prospect commercial clients
- Build long-term institutional relationships
- Manage B2B accounts
- Prepare proposals
- Coordinate with technical teams
- Negotiate contracts
- Close high-value deals
The role combines:
- Business development
- Corporate relationship management
- Strategic sales
- Commercial negotiation
- Renewable energy consulting
Key Responsibilities Explained
Business Development & Lead Generation
The officer will actively identify
new business opportunities across Rwanda.
Target clients include:
- Hotels
- Schools
- Hospitals
- NGOs
- Property developers
- Construction companies
- Commercial facilities
This requires proactive prospecting
rather than waiting for leads.
Typical activities may include:
- Cold outreach
- Site visits
- LinkedIn networking
- Institutional relationship building
- Trade event participation
- Construction zone monitoring
The company expects the successful
candidate to continuously grow the commercial pipeline.
Managing the Full Sales Cycle
A major responsibility is handling
deals from first contact to signed contract.
This includes:
- Initial outreach
- Client meetings
- Needs assessment
- Proposal preparation
- Negotiation
- Contract finalization
- Relationship follow-up
Candidates who understand
multi-stage B2B sales processes may have a strong advantage.
Client Meetings & Presentations
The role involves professional
presentations to institutional stakeholders.
This means candidates should be
comfortable explaining:
- Solar ROI
- Energy savings
- Sustainability benefits
- Installation timelines
- Long-term operational value
Strong presentation and
communication skills are therefore essential.
Proposal Development
The officer will prepare:
- Commercial proposals
- Pricing documents
- Sales presentations
- Client contracts
Attention to detail is important
because institutional clients often evaluate vendors carefully before
procurement decisions.
Account Management
Winning contracts is only part of
the role.
The officer must also maintain
long-term relationships to encourage:
- Repeat business
- Referrals
- Upselling opportunities
- Brand trust
This is particularly important in
Rwanda’s professional business environment where reputation and relationships
strongly influence procurement decisions.
Eligibility Criteria
Educational Requirements
Applicants must possess a Bachelor’s
degree in:
- Sales
- Marketing
- Business Administration
- Commerce
- Management
- Or a related field
Candidates with additional sales
certifications may strengthen their applications.
Examples include:
- Digital marketing certifications
- CRM certifications
- B2B sales training
- Customer relationship management courses
Experience
Requirements
Applicants should have:
- 2–4 years of proven B2B sales experience
- Evidence of achieving revenue targets
- Experience managing commercial accounts
Relevant sectors may include:
- Energy
- Construction
- Telecommunications
- Real estate
- Insurance
- Corporate services
- Technology solutions
Language Requirements
Strong communication skills are
required in:
- English
- Kinyarwanda
French is considered an advantage.
Professionals who can communicate
effectively with both local and international stakeholders may stand out
significantly.
Technical & Professional Skills
The company seeks candidates who
are:
- Highly organized
- Results-driven
- Relationship-oriented
- Comfortable with sales targets
- Strong negotiators
- Disciplined in CRM usage
Candidates should also understand:
- Pipeline management
- Client follow-up systems
- Proposal conversion tracking
